"A Late 18th Century Alsatian Glazed Indian Caraco - 19th Century Montage"
End of the 18th century for the Indian 19th century for the assembly Very beautiful glazed Indian with leaf seedlings and printed on the wooden board of leaves, yellow, blue superimposed for the green on a Chimney Sweep background, aubergine (obtained in vegetable dye by mixing indigo and red). Most likely from a famous Alsatian manufactory from the end of the 18th century. The assembly (or the transformation) is second half of the 19th century with uncovering at the collar and the wrists. Cream cotton chintz lining and fastening hooks on the front. Beautiful object of charm with moving authenticity! Clean camisole, without holes or stains. Good general condition of color and conservation. Dimensions: equivalent size 34, 13 year old girl. Height 39 cm, shoulders 31 cm, sleeves 47 cm, chest 78 cm, waist 63 cm.
